X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;f=common%2FrtkHndImageIO.h;h=f88e11e9d5936ff41e7b2dfcd8d88414f1e029d5;hb=706d7e2dc69e12b3823cfae2f3be3f903e4d3c80;hp=6f32ec94a593d57920e8172048c4efa53cc17a2d;hpb=c7f88ac1c53bedf4c01562761bf1bd3c91773181;p=clitk.git diff --git a/common/rtkHndImageIO.h b/common/rtkHndImageIO.h index 6f32ec9..f88e11e 100644 --- a/common/rtkHndImageIO.h +++ b/common/rtkHndImageIO.h @@ -29,6 +29,8 @@ #include #endif +#include "clitkCommon.h" + namespace rtk { /** \class HndImageIO @@ -121,20 +123,20 @@ public: itkTypeMacro(HndImageIO, itk::ImageIOBase); /*-------- This part of the interface deals with reading data. ------ */ - virtual void ReadImageInformation(); + virtual void ReadImageInformation() ITK_OVERRIDE; - virtual bool CanReadFile( const char* FileNameToRead ); + virtual bool CanReadFile( const char* FileNameToRead ) ITK_OVERRIDE; - virtual void Read(void * buffer); + virtual void Read(void * buffer) ITK_OVERRIDE; /*-------- This part of the interfaces deals with writing data. ----- */ virtual void WriteImageInformation(bool /*keepOfStream*/) { } - virtual void WriteImageInformation() { WriteImageInformation(false); } + virtual void WriteImageInformation() ITK_OVERRIDE { WriteImageInformation(false); } - virtual bool CanWriteFile(const char* filename); + virtual bool CanWriteFile(const char* filename) ITK_OVERRIDE; - virtual void Write(const void* buffer); + virtual void Write(const void* buffer) ITK_OVERRIDE; }; // end class HndImageIO